How they compare

Kosovo (UNSCR 1244) currently reports 0.2949 against 0.2908 in Kyrgyzstan, a difference of 0.0041.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 5 shared years of data; in 2006 it was Kosovo (UNSCR 1244) ahead.

Kosovo (UNSCR 1244) ranks 8th and Kyrgyzstan ranks 10th of 35 countries.

Kosovo (UNSCR 1244) has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Kosovo (UNSCR 1244) Kyrgyzstan Difference Ahead
2000s 0.3662 0.2119 0.1543 Kosovo (UNSCR 1244)
2010s 0.3054 0.2367 0.0688 Kosovo (UNSCR 1244)

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
